Winter Carnival 2026 at The Waterhole
winter carnival 2022 Music Venues New York State

Winter Carnival 2026 in Saranac Lake will mark a very special milestone for The Waterhole, as current owners Eric Munley & Kiki Sarko celebrate 10 years at the helm of the beloved North Country destination music venue. Pink Floyd s Wish You Were Here, turns 50

It s almost the 50th anniversary date of Wish You Were Here and in honor, Sony Music hosted a private listening experience with visuals by Dilly Gent on Wednesday, December 3. First released on September 12, 1975, Pink Floyd dedicated this concept album as a tribute to former member, Syd Barrett. The record tackles themes of […]
